How to apply the Network Sharing USB Settings Function on TP-LINK routers

Suitable for: TD-VG3631, TD-W8968, TD-W8970, TD-W8980, TL-WDR3500, TL-WDR3600, TL-WDR4300, TL-WDR4900, TL-WR1043ND, TL-WR2543ND, TL-WR842ND

Step 1
Plug an external USB hard disk drive or USB flash drive into this Router. Then login to the router.
 
Step 2
On the left menu, go to USB Settings-> Storage Sharing. Make sure the Service Status is Started and the shared storageis Enabled, if not, please click on Start or Enable. If you cannot see the USB device, please double check the USB device is well plugged, then click on Rescan.
 
 
 
 
 
If you want to physically unplug the USB disk from the router, please click on Eject Disk. 
 
  
 
 
 
Step 3
 
Set the User Accounts.
There is a default item (you cannot delete the item or change the User Name).
Besides, you can click Add New User to add three more items (you can delete the items or change all the selections).
 
    
Step 4
 
Enjoy Storage Sharing.
You may click on Open the Disk in the router’s page. (This feature only supported on Internet Explorer 8/7/6.)
 
 
 
Note: If theService Status is stopped or the shared storage is disabled, Open the disk is not clickable.
 
 
 
Or you can press Windows logo + R then type \\192.168.1.1\ or \\192.168.1.1\Volume ID (for example, \\192.168.1.1\Volume1) in the Run dialog box and press Enter. A window will pop up requiring the username and password, please type in the corresponding username and password configured in Step 3.
 
 
 
 
After that, please click OK and you will see the network sharing files of USB device.

How to Configure IPSec Tunnel (VPN) on TP-LINK TD-W8960N/TD-W8950ND

This article illustrates a configuration instance for building an IPSec VPN tunnel between two units of TD-W8960N/TD-W8950ND.

If you have only one unit and you want to setup a client to site VPN connection. This FAQ is not available for you and the TD-W8950ND/TD-W8960N has no such function to meet your need. They can´t work as a VPN server.
IPSec tunnel is usually built to connect two or more remote LANs via Internet so that hosts in different remote LANs are able to communicate with each other as if they are all in the same LAN. For more details about VPN tunnel please refer to Wikipedia.

Figure 1 Configuration Instance

Here are step by step instructions for your reference (the following steps are based on Figure 1): 

Configuration on Site A

1.    Login to the management page of TD-W8960N/TD-W8950ND. If you are not sure how to enter the management page, please click here for details.

2.    On the left menu of the management page, please click Advanced Setup and then click IPSec.



3.    On the IPSec main page, please click Add New Connection.


4.    On the IPSec configuration page, please do configuration as follows:



IPSec Connection Name: Define a name for this connection;

Remote IPSec Gateway Address: Input he WAN IP address of site B;
Site A

Tunnel access from local IP addresses: For a whole LAN please select Subnet; for a single host please select Single Address. In this instance we select Subnet;

IP Address for VPN: Input the LAN IP range of site A. In this instance, we should input 192.168.1.0;

IP Subnetmask: Input the LAN subnet mask of site A. In this instance, we should input 255.255.255.0;

Site B

Tunnel access from remote IP addresses: For a whole LAN please select Subnet; for a single host please select Single Address. In this instance we select Subnet;

IP Address for VPN: Input the LAN IP range of site B. In this instance, we should input 192.168.2.0;

IP Subnetmask: Input the LAN subnet mask of site B. In this instance, we should input 255.255.255.0;

5.    Leave other settings as the default value and click Save/Apply.

Check the IPSec Connection

1. On the host in LAN1, press [Windows Logo] + [R] to open Run dialog. Input “cmd” and hit OK.


2. In the CLI window, type in “ping 192.168.2.x” (“192.168.2.x” can be IP address of any host in LAN2). Then press [Enter].


If Ping proceeds successfully (gets replies from host in LAN2), the IPSec connection must be working properly now.

Here until, all basic configuration required for an IPSec tunnel is completed. If one of the site has been off line for a while, for example, if Site A has been disconnected, on Site B you need to click Disable and then click Enable after Site A back on line in order to re-establish the IPSec tunnel.

How to configure TL-WA5110G/TL-WA5210G as a repeater

Suitable for: TL-WA5110G, TL-WA5210G




Attention:TL-WA5110G /TL-WA5210G can only support WEP security type under Repeater/Universal Repeater mode.
Information of Root Router:
  • LAN IP: 192.168.1.1
  • SSID: TP-LINK-test
  • Encryption Type: WEP Open Hexadecimal
  • Passphrase: 0123456789
      
    Preparation
    Since the DHCP function on TL-WA5110G /TL-WA5210G is disabled by default, we have to manually assign an IP address as 192.168.1.x to the computer to match the default IP address (192.168.1.254) of the AP. Please click here for detailed instruction.
    For example, we can configure the computer’s Local Area Connection IP address as 192.168.1.100/255.255.255.0
    Then please connect the computer to the AP with an Ethernet cable.
    Configuration on Device (TL-WA5110G / TL-WA5210G):
    1.   Login to the Repeater’s management page.
    In the address bar of the web browser, type in the IP address of the repeater (default is 192.168.1.254) and press Enter.
    Type in the Username and Password (default is admin).



  2.  Click Operation Mode, select AP mode and click Save.



 3.   Click Wireless -> Wireless Mode. Select Universal Repeater as the Wireless Mode. Then click Survey.
(If the Root Router supports WDS, you can select Repeater as Wireless Mode.)
 


4.   Find the Root Router’s SSID on the AP List, and then click Connect.



   

5.   Click Save. 

If you can see the following picture, please wait until it refreshes back to the Status page.

 


6.    Do the same Wireless Security Settings as your Root Router.
At Repeater/Universal Repeater mode, TL-WA5110G /TL-WA5210G can only support WEP as security type. And if your Root Router´s wireless network is secured, please make sure that the security type is WEP.
 
In our example, the Root Router is WEP secured.      
Click Wireless ->Security settings
Select WEP, and set the same Type, Key Format and Key Type as the Root Router.
Then put in the same password "0123456789".
Click Save.
 
 
7. Click System Tools->Reboot->Reboot to restart the device.
 
 
After you go through all the above steps, the Repeater should be working properly with the Root Router.
NOTE:
After you finish the settings, please change the Local Area Connection IP address setting for your computer back to the default.

TP-Link TL WA5210G Configuration Client Mode

The Image below shows how an AP client works.


Here we take the following information as an example. However, you need configure it properly according to the basic information of your own router.

Information of Root Router:
  • LAN IP: 192.168.0.254
  • SSID: TP-LINK-test
  • Encryption Type: wpa2-psk
  • Password: 0123456789

Preparation:
Since the DHCP function on the AP is disabled by default, we have to manually assign an IP address for the computer to match the IP address (192.168.1.254 in default) of the Client. Please click here for detailed instructions.
Here, you can configure the IP address as 192.168.1.100/255.255.255.0.




Connect the computer to the LAN port of AP with an Ethernet cable.
Configuration on Client (TL-WA5110G OR TL-WA5210G):

Step 1
Log onto the Client’s management page.
In the address bar, type in http://192.168.1.254, then press enter.



 Then type in the username and password, which are both “admin” in default.


Step 2
Click Network on the left side menu. Please make sure the AP’s IP address is in the same IP segment with the Root Router’s to avoid the IP conflict. In this instance, we can change the IP to “192.168.0.1”. Then click Save.
 
And then change the IP address of your computer back to 192.168.0.100/255.255.255.0, logon the web page with 192.168.0.1 again.

Step 3
On the left side menu, click on Operation Mode, selectAP/Standard APmode, and clickSave.
 

Step 4
Click Wireless ->Wireless mode. Select Client as the wireless Mode. Then click Survey.

Step 5
Find the Root Router’s SSID on the AP list, and click Connect.

Step 6
Click Save.
If you see this picture, please wait until it refresh back to the status page.

Step 7
Click Wireless ->Security settings. You must make sure the Security type of your root AP. Here we take wpa2-psk as a example. Select WAP-PSK/WPA2-PSK, and type in the password “0123456789”. Then click Save.

After you go through all the above steps, the Client should work properly with the Root Router.

Please re-configure the IP settings of your computer to Obtain an IP address automatically/Obtain a DNS server address automatically in order to connect to Internet after all the settings, click here for detailed instructions. TP-Link TL WA5210G Configuration

















TP-Link TL WA5210G configurations as access point
Connect all the cables to it and to your computer,Open your browser and type its default ip(192.168.1.254) to access it web console.A pop up page will ask you to enter user name and password.
Tip:Default username and password is “Admin”


Once you will see its web console main page,


Click on Quick setup in the left navigation bar.Click on Next to proceed to the setup,Select AP  in the operation mode page and click Next.You can select AP-Client router if you want it to connect to you WISP.But we are going to configure it to use as a Wifi Access Point so we will choose AP(Access Point).

In the next step,you will see the Wireless Settings, 
Enter your Network Name in the SSID Field,This name will be shown in the air.

Select your Current country in the Region Filed.
Choose a channel that is not used or less used by other devices in your area.(Remember:Choosing the same channel for more than one devices in the same range may disturb your wireless distribution).

Click Next.



After reboot device will be Configured and now you can detect its wireless signals on wireless devices.Now we will Change some of its  settings to make it work flawlessly.
Click on the Network Tab in the left Navigation bar.Now we will change its default IP So that hackers may not try to get into our device or they may not flood our device.

Change the last prefix of your IP Address and click save.(e.g 192.168.1.254 change to 192.168.1.200).
                           Tip:After reboot, access your device’s web console with new changed IP i.e 192.168.1.200

Now we will change the distance settings,click on Wireless menu in the left navigation bar and select the sub-menu named Distance Settings.
Set the Adjust option to outdoor,and put distance to 4 kilometers.(Trust me,it will not through signals to 4 kilometers we are just setting it to get max. coverage)
Now Click on Wireless settings and make sure your are using the Vertical Antenna in Antenna Settings.
                                            Tip:If you are using an external antenna with it,you must set Antenna Settings to External.

Now Click On System Tools and click on password to change your current password.
Now we will take the backup of our settings so that in case of  loosing our config. we should not waste our time on re config.
Click on Backup in system tools and click on Backup.You will get a backup file,save it to your computer.
